中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

如何在C#中正確使用static修飾符

c#
小樊
92
2024-08-18 04:47:35
欄目: 編程語言

在C#中,static修飾符用于指示類的成員是靜態的,也就是說它們屬于類本身,而不是類的實例。以下是一些使用static修飾符的示例:

  1. 靜態變量:靜態變量是類的所有實例共享的變量。可以通過類名訪問靜態變量,例如:
class MyClass
{
    public static int count = 0;
}

可以通過MyClass.count來訪問靜態變量count。

  1. 靜態方法:靜態方法可以直接通過類名調用,而不需要先創建類的實例。例如:
class MyClass
{
    public static void PrintMessage()
    {
        Console.WriteLine("Hello, world!");
    }
}

可以通過MyClass.PrintMessage()來調用靜態方法PrintMessage。

  1. 靜態類:靜態類是一個只包含靜態成員的類。靜態類不能被實例化,也不能包含非靜態成員。例如:
static class MathHelper
{
    public static int Add(int a, int b)
    {
        return a + b;
    }
}

在上面的示例中,MathHelper類是一個靜態類,它包含一個靜態方法Add。

總的來說,在C#中正確使用static修飾符是很簡單的,只需要理解靜態成員屬于類而不是類的實例,并且可以通過類名直接訪問或調用。

0
广饶县| 建阳市| 抚远县| 陇西县| 新巴尔虎右旗| 曲沃县| 河南省| 色达县| 陇川县| 大埔县| 广德县| 霸州市| 金阳县| 金华市| 屯门区| 长岛县| 东乌珠穆沁旗| 巴林右旗| 游戏| 揭东县| 曲周县| 繁昌县| 星子县| 长丰县| 黑龙江省| 琼中| 垫江县| 常宁市| 屏南县| 丰镇市| 巴中市| 三门峡市| 嘉荫县| 苍溪县| 寿光市| 上思县| 将乐县| 项城市| 历史| 连江县| 峨眉山市|